Cherrypop is a little Goblin appearing in Pale.
Personality
Not stupid but uneducated and very young. Beware, still a goblin.

Blue heron Institute
When Lucy, Verona and Avery when off to the Blue Heron Institute she turned into a fork and Snowdrop smuggled her with her without telling anyone, later when the trio were attacked by America and Liberty Tedd she switched back to being a goblin and scared them<ref name=":0" />, she won so much coup the Tedd's stopped their attack.<ref>“Go,” Liberty ordered. “Clear out.”
“Wha?” a goblin asked, aghast.
“Go! Declaration’s made, and I made a promise, a long time ago… I can’t disrespect a great plan like this. Gotta let Cherry here bask in her glory.”
- Excerpt from Vanishing Points 8.a</ref>
